Output ed25e51a1d3e69616c0186899c3fcd1267fe7e39fa7d2d40cd327123669564c4:32

value
2274972
script pubkey
OP_0 OP_PUSHBYTES_20 6b8edf8355828290d82c485a2f84d3cc909e6c1a
address
bc1qdw8dlq64s2pfpkpvfpdzlpxnejgfumq6806zq2
transaction
ed25e51a1d3e69616c0186899c3fcd1267fe7e39fa7d2d40cd327123669564c4